Mix the peanut butter with the sweetened condensed milk and salt. Add the coconut. Mix until the mixture is throughly combined throughout This is easier with a mixer, but can be done by hand. Roll the dough into 1 inch balls and place on 2 waxed lined baking sheet. Place in the freezer for 10 to 15 minutes.

Directions. In a medium saucepan over medium heat, stir together milk and sugar until smooth. Heat, without stirring, to between 234 and 240 degrees F (112 to 116 degrees C), or until a small amount of syrup dropped into cold water forms a soft ball that flattens when removed from the water and placed on a flat surface.
